Grass Fertilizing Service Questions
What types of grass benefit from fertilizing? Most common grasses in Honolulu, such as Bermuda and St. Augustine, respond well to fertilization to promote healthy growth and color.
How often should grass be fertilized? Typically, fertilization is recommended every 6 to 8 weeks during the active growing season for optimal results.
What nutrients are important in grass fertilizer? N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ium are key nutrients that support healthy grass development and vibrant color.
Can fertilizing help with lawn problems? Yes, proper fertilization can improve turf density, color, and resilience, helping to address issues like thinning or discoloration.
